"Song of Singapore" - entire 1940's Nightclub Band is onstage.
Great staging - wonderful songs - terrific opportunity for the set designer! Musical Book by Alan Katz with Erik Frandsen, Robert Hipkens, Michael Garin and Paula Lockheart. Music and Lyrics by Erik Frandsen, Robert Hipkens, Michael Garin and Paula Lockheart. 8 m., 2 f. With the Off Broadway popularity of this zany recreation of a seedy bar in Singapore, circa 1941, environmental theatre has come of age. When patrons enter, they are transported to those heady days when the band played on while the Japanese invaders approached. The story is a daft parody of old movies that is full of intrigue: fishy stolen jewels, a torch singer whose lost memory holds the key to one of the century's greatest mysteries, a sinister dragon lady, corrupt police, and nonstop funny business. Throughout, the music is hot and the cast never hesitates to reach for a laugh. Whether produced as a hilarious cabaret or a lively piece of audience participation theatre, Song of Singapore is an uproarious hit. "A madcap audience involving frolic."--- N.Y. Times. "The music couldn't be better."---Variety. "Pastiche, parody, and put on---and a good deal of fun."---N.Y. Magazine. "A gorgeous spectacle.... Theatergoers of the world, delight."-- Time Magazine. "Has been attracting packed houses ... and rave reviews from virtually every major critic."-- Chicago Tribune. Terms quoted on application.
